# Changelog — ShrinkRay CLI v4.0

## Changed defaults

Welcome aboard — please read this carefully before running batch jobs. As of this release, the default output format switched from PNG to lossy WebP, the default worker count now scales with available cores instead of being fixed at 2, and resized images are written alongside the originals rather than into a temp directory. These changes affect every job that does not pass explicit flags. The full set of new default configuration values is listed below.

config for yahof-tajop:
zorath:
  pin: 7493
  metrics_host: metrics.zorath.tolvaqsys.internal
  tenant: praiel
  seal: seal_fd9cd4f1

# Cold Starts — Limits and Quotas

For the weekly sync: cold-start latency on the Fernvale serverless platform is dominated by runtime init, not code fetch. We mitigate with a warm pool per handler class, sized by trailing traffic. Pools are capped so idle functions don't hoard memory, and the pre-warm scheduler backs off when the region is under pressure. Handlers exceeding the init-time budget get flagged in the dashboard rather than killed. The quotas in effect this quarter are listed below.

limits module of bahap-yaweg:
BUDGETS = {
    "praion": 741,
    "istax": 629,
    "holdor": 926,
    "ulaion": 219,
    "gorwyn": 412,
}

Subject: Websocket reconnect fix shipped

Team,

The Lanternfall client now backs off exponentially after a dropped socket instead of hammering the broker every 200ms. The bug only appeared behind the Quillgate proxy, which silently closed idle connections. Patch is in today's release train. For triage, reference the build below.

session token of badup-kahop = htk31_8b540f713a9a45aa3dd75858ec37e73